  • 🚨🇮🇷How Iran maintains control of the Strait of Hormuz

    Iran wields substantial power over one of the world’s busiest maritime chokepoints. Iran’s control over the Strait of Hormuz is a cornerstone of its defense strategy, with a southern coastline stretching over 1,100 miles, Iran dominates the Strait, a critical link between the Persian Gulf and the Gulf of Oman.

    Tehran’s Smart Control doctrine has revolutionized its ability to protect this strategic waterway. The doctrine integrates a multi-layered system of air defense, dual-role drones, and maritime missile strategies. Iran’s air defense systems, such as the Sayyad-3G, create a mobile shield. Meanwhile, dual-role drones capable of targeting both aerial and maritime threats provide Tehran with the ability to selectively monitor and strike specific vessels, while allowing neutral traffic to pass unharmed.

    In peacetime, Smart Control marked a change from the blunt-force blockades Iran once used. Now, Iran can apply pressure with precision, targeting specific vessels like LNG or chemical tankers while maintaining a level of operational flexibility that avoids the widespread disruption of global shipping.

    The ongoing conflict has further highlighted the potency of this strategy. Iran’s use of electronic warfare, such as GPS spoofing, has affected over 1,100 vessels since March 1, managing shipping routes and providing Tehran with the force to seize or strike specific targets. The IRGC has utilized its land-based air defense system integrated with Iranian naval vessels to create overlapping air defense bubbles with kinetic strikes using drones, Iran has been able to impose a de facto blockade on the Strait, causing a 20% reduction in global oil supply and triggering soaring maritime insurance premiums.

    Despite mounting pressure, Iran’s strategic depth and innovative defense tactics have shown resilience. Its geographic advantages and asymmetric warfare strategies remain strong deterrents against conventional attacks. While advanced precision technologies pose challenges, Iran’s ability to adapt and leverage its terrain ensures it can maintain sovereignty and withstand external threats.

  • 🇲🇱🇷🇺 In Mali the higher education system will be updated with the help of RAFU programs ("Russian-African Network University").

    The programs cover areas of artificial intelligence and robotics, geological exploration and raw material extraction, energy and renewable energy sources, space technologies and satellites, as well as agriculture.

    💬 "The 29 developed educational programs are a practical contribution of Russian universities to the implementation of the ambitious tasks facing the higher education system of Mali. We hope that during this visit, specific roadmaps will be developed for each of the eight priority training areas," said Dmitry Arsenyev, Vice-Rector for International Activities.

    During the visit to Mali, the Russian delegation held talks with the Minister of Higher Education and Scientific Research of Mali, Bourema Kansaye, rectors of Malian universities, and heads of research centers.

    Following the negotiations, an agreement was signed to join 19 Malian universities to the RAFU consortium.

  • 🇧🇫 Burkina Launches Massive Education Reform

    Since coming to power, Capt Traoré has consistently emphasized the need for deep educational reform. He argued that the outdated system could no longer meet the country’s needs and that Burkina Faso’s rapid development must be driven by strong foundations in engineering, science, and technology. After three years of preparation, the reformed education system is finally ready.

    The Ministry of Higher Education has unveiled a massive plan to reshape universities, align studies with the job market, and accelerate national development.

    Eight priority fields have been identified:

    1️⃣ Aeronautics and Aerospace

    2️⃣ Agriculture, Livestock, and Environment

    3️⃣ Architecture, Urban Planning, Visual Arts, and Design

    4️⃣ Land and Real Estate, Infrastructure

    5️⃣ Computer Science and Technologies

    6️⃣ Mining, Materials, and Metallurgy

    7️⃣ Nuclear and Renewable Energies

    8️⃣ Medical and Paramedical Sciences

    The reform introduces 37 specializations and 485 disciplines, while discontinuing 30 outdated programs. In total, 361 new training programs will be launched.

    Universities will also specialize based on regional strengths, for example, agricultural sciences in farming regions and mining engineering in mining zones. A centerpiece of the reform is the creation of the Polytechnic University of Burkina Faso, envisioned as a hub for engineering excellence, Burkina Faso’s very own “MIT.”

    This transformation will eliminate duplication, better guide students toward high-demand sectors, and strengthen the country’s path to development. The reform officially takes effect in the upcoming academic year, beginning in October 2025.

  • Hyperautomation in Security: Transforming Cyber Defense with Intelligent Automation

    Hyperautomation is revolutionizing cybersecurity by introducing advanced, integrated, and intelligent automation processes into digital defense strategies. As cyber threats grow more complex and persistent, security teams are increasingly relying on hyperautomation to enhance their capabilities, reduce human error, and respond swiftly to incidents. Unlike traditional automation, hyperautomation combines robotic process automation (RPA), artificial intelligence (AI), machine learning (ML), and other emerging technologies to create adaptive, self-optimizing security frameworks. This approach is especially critical in today’s threat landscape, where rapid decision-making and real-time responses are essential.

    One of the most notable advantages of hyperautomation in security is its ability to orchestrate various security tools and systems into a cohesive, automated workflow. Through intelligent orchestration, organizations can ensure that their incident detection, investigation, and response processes are not only faster but also more accurate. Hyperautomation allows for seamless data sharing between tools, real-time analysis of potential threats, and automated actions such as quarantining affected endpoints, blocking IP addresses, or triggering compliance checks. This holistic automation significantly reduces the time needed to mitigate threats and enhances the overall efficiency of the security operations center (SOC).

    Artificial intelligence plays a central role in enabling hyperautomation. AI-powered security platforms can analyze vast amounts of data at unprecedented speeds, identifying anomalies, correlating patterns, and predicting potential breaches before they occur. Machine learning models continuously evolve by learning from past incidents, thereby refining threat detection algorithms and reducing false positives. These intelligent systems help security analysts focus on strategic tasks by automating routine, repetitive processes like log analysis, alert triage, and threat hunting. The result is a more proactive and resilient cybersecurity posture.
